在Rust编程教程中,方法链(Method Chaining)是一个非常实用且优雅的编程技巧。它允许我们将多个方法调用“串”在一起,使代...
在 Go语言 开发中,经常需要将数字转换为字符串,或将字符串解析为数字。这时,strconv 包就派上大用场了!本教程将带你从零开始,深...
在软件开发中,C语言基准测试是评估程序运行效率的重要手段。无论你是刚接触C语言的新手,还是希望优化现有代码的开发者,掌握如何进行性能测试...
在计算机视觉和图像处理领域,边缘检测是一项基础而重要的技术。它能帮助我们识别图像中物体的轮廓、边界等关键信息。本教程将手把手教你如何使用...
在自然语言处理、拼写检查、DNA序列比对等领域,Java编辑距离算法是一种非常基础且重要的技术。本文将手把手教你理解并实现Levensh...
在 Python面向对象编程 中,Python对象实例化 是一个核心概念。无论你是刚接触编程的新手,还是有一定经验的开发者,理解如何创建...
在科学计算、工程仿真和数据分析中,C语言因其高效性和底层控制能力而被广泛使用。而LAPACK库(Linear Algebra Packa...
在现代 Python 编程中,Python事件循环 是实现高效异步操作的核心机制。无论你是想编写高性能网络服务、爬虫,还是处理大量 I/...
在Python中,__ior__方法是一个非常有用的魔术方法(也称为特殊方法或dunder方法),用于实现原地按位或操作(in-plac...
在当今数字化时代,Java图像处理已成为开发人员必备的技能之一。无论是人脸识别、图像增强还是计算机视觉项目,掌握基本的图像处理算法都至关...
在Java多线程编程中,我们经常需要执行一些耗时的任务,并希望在任务完成后获取结果。传统的Runnable接口无法返回结果,也无法抛出受...
在Windows系统中,事件日志(Event Log)记录了操作系统、应用程序和服务的重要信息。作为C#开发者,掌握如何通过代码读取、筛...
在现代多线程编程中,Rust原子操作是实现高效、安全并发的关键技术之一。对于初学者来说,原子操作可能听起来有些抽象,但其实它是一种确保多...
在现代Web开发中,确保应用程序的稳定性和可维护性至关重要。ASP.NET Core 提供了一套强大的健康检查(Health Check...
在 C# 的异步编程世界中,TaskCompletionSource<T> 是一个非常强大的工具。它允许你手动控制 Task...